The contact owns a 2025 Volkswagen Tiguan. The contact stated that while driving 70 mph, the vehicle in front of the vehicle took the exit and the vehicle suddenly stopped without a vehicle or object in front of the vehicle. The brake warning light was displayed with an audible alert sounding. The contact stated that the camera software was updated; however, the failure persisted. The dealer was unable to duplicate the failure. The manufacturer was not yet contacted. The failure mileage was approximately 3,620.
